使用不同冲洗方法去除根管内玷污层的评估

Evaluation of Smear Layer Removal Using Different Irrigation Methods In Root Canals.

作者信息

Ballal V, Rao S, Al-Haj Husain N, Özcan M

机构信息

Department of Conservative Dentistry & Endodontics, Manipal College of Dental Sciences, Manipal University, Manipal, Karnataka, India.

University of Bern, School of Dental Medicine, Department of Reconstructive Dentistry and Gerodontology, Switzerland.

出版信息

Eur J Prosthodont Restor Dent. 2019 Aug 29;27(3):97-102. doi: 10.1922/EJPRD_01817Husain06.

DOI:10.1922/EJPRD_01817Husain06
PMID:31433134
Abstract

This study evaluated different irrigation methods in smear layer removal from the root canal walls using maleic acid (MA). Maxillary anterior teeth (N=30, n=10 per group) were decoronated, canals were enlarged with Protaper (size F4) and allocated to three groups: EndoUltra: 2.5 ml of 7% MA was irrigated for 30 s, followed by EndoUltra activation for 30 s; EndoSafe: EndoSafe irrigation system was used for 1 minute using 5 ml of 7% MA; Side-vented needle: 30 gauge needle irrigation was performed for 1 min using 5 ml of 7% MA. After SEM analysis, the inter-examiner reliability was verified using Kendall's Co-efficient and data were analyzed using Pearson Chi-Square test. No statistical significant differences were found between the two examiners (p⟩0.05). In intra-group comparison, needle and EndoSafe irrigation demonstrated significantly better smear layer removal at middle third of the root canal system (p⟨0.05) when compared to apical third. In inter-group comparison, smear layer was minimally removed with needle irrigation. In the apical third, EndoUltra group removed smear layer more effectively. Endosafe needle irrigation in combination with 7% MA removed the smear layer in the root canal at best, while the EndoUltra performed the best at the apical third of the root.

摘要

本研究评估了使用马来酸(MA)从根管壁去除玷污层的不同冲洗方法。选取上颌前牙(N = 30,每组n = 10),截冠后,用Protaper(F4号)扩大根管,并分为三组:EndoUltra组:用2.5 ml 7%的MA冲洗30秒,随后进行EndoUltra激活30秒;EndoSafe组:使用EndoSafe冲洗系统,用5 ml 7%的MA冲洗1分钟;侧孔针组:用30号针,用5 ml 7%的MA冲洗1分钟。经过扫描电子显微镜分析后,使用肯德尔系数验证检查者间的可靠性,并使用Pearson卡方检验分析数据。两位检查者之间未发现统计学显著差异(p>0.05)。在组内比较中,与根尖三分之一相比,针管冲洗和EndoSafe冲洗在根管系统中三分之一处的玷污层去除效果明显更好(p<0.05)。在组间比较中,针管冲洗去除的玷污层最少。在根尖三分之一处,EndoUltra组去除玷污层的效果更有效。Endosafe针管冲洗联合7%的MA在根管中去除玷污层的效果最佳,而EndoUltra在根尖三分之一处表现最佳。
